Using a Somatic Approach to Stay Grounded During a Global Crisis

“We are somatic and empathic beings. When our bodies are shown or told that others are unsafe, we feel that in our system. Every time we open up our phones and see what cannot be unseen, our body is taking on the charge of that emotion. Several times a day it could mean facing a devastating reality that there is suffering and separation happening somewhere in the world, if not in our own lives.”

In this article, Davina MacKenzie shares some thoughts on how the heavy weight of all the pain and suffering in the world can impact us at a very visceral level, and a practice to “stay open, heart-centered, curious, and connected to ourselves” in order to move forward in choice and with intention.
